gpt4 book ai didi

angular-ui-grid - uiGridConstants.filter 下有哪些可用的条件常量?

转载 作者:行者123 更新时间:2023-12-04 06:53:38 25 4
gpt4 key购买 nike

我是否错过了将 uiGrid 字段的所有可用 uiGridConstants 记录在一处的链接?我正在研究 columnDefs 过滤器,发现 EQUAL 不起作用。那时我意识到没有关于 uiGridConstants 的所有条件常量的中央文档。

columnDefs:
[ { }
, { field: '_pointXID', filter
: {
condition: uiGridConstants.filter.CONTAINS, placeholder: '%PATTERN%'
}, headerCellClass: $scope.whatfilter}
, { field: '_statU16', width: "5%", filter
: {
condition: uiGridConstants.filter.EQUAL, placeholder: '=='
}, headerCellClass: $scope.whatfilter}
, { field: '_valDoub', width: "5%", enableFiltering: false }

]

EQUAL 不是其中之一,我怎么知道?!

最佳答案

看来我必须打开源 ui-Grid.js 才能找到“uiGridConstants.filter”。代码中的文字。这是,我对这些常量中所有 ui-grid 可用过滤条件的总结 →

1.  STARTS_WITH
2. ENDS_WITH
3. CONTAINS
4. EXACT
5. NOT_EQUAL
6. GREATER_THAN
7. GREATER_THAN_OR_EQUAL
8. LESS_THAN
9. LESS_THAN_OR_EQUAL

我得到了所有这些还是遗漏了什么? (请注意,我无法在源中找到 EQUAL,而是 EXACT!)

你们在问是否有默认条件。我不相信有,但如果您的输入 filter.condition 值不是上述任何一个,您的 Column 过滤器将返回 TRUE,这意味着您没有过滤器!

因此,换句话说,默认值为 NO FILTERS :如果您的条件常量无效,则任何事情都会发生

关于angular-ui-grid - uiGridConstants.filter 下有哪些可用的条件常量?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/37575264/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com